Flynn has demonstrated an excellent awareness of the features of an information report. The scaffold has been well used and descriptive language has been included. Letters have been correctly produced. Capital letters and full stops have been appropriately used, and there is evidence of the use of a variety of spelling strategies. To progress further, Flynn should work on the proportions of letters to each other. This work sample demonstrates characteristics of work typically produced by a student performing above the expected standard at the end of Kindergarten.

Foundation Statement strands

The following strands are covered in this activity:

  • Writing
    Students write with an increasing awareness of the nature, purpose and conventions of written language. They produce simple texts that demonstrate an awareness of the basic grammar and punctuation needed. Students know and use letters and sounds of the alphabet to attempt to spell known words and use most lower and upper case letters appropriately to construct sentences. Students explore the use of computer technology to construct texts.
